[FFmpeg-cvslog] Tag n4.3.2 : FFmpeg 4.3.2 release

2021-02-20 Thread git
[ffmpeg] [branch: refs/tags/n4.3.2] Tag:c872040562ef2988b107a01921dcc20c18b2deef > http://git.videolan.org/gitweb.cgi/ffmpeg.git?a=tag;h=c872040562ef2988b107a01921dcc20c18b2deef Tagger: Michael Niedermayer Date: Sat Feb 20 21:46:29 2021 +0100 FFmpeg 4.3.2 release

[FFmpeg-cvslog] [ffmpeg-web] branch master updated. 0e4960d web/download: Add 4.3.2

2021-02-20 Thread ffmpeg-git
The branch, master has been updated via 0e4960ddf41084e99ce5b279a8f942f631770161 (commit) from 591a1d63b6c33d77fd799873f1d9cfcfb0af49a2 (commit) - Log - commit 0e4960ddf41084e99ce5b279a8f942f631770161 Author:

[FFmpeg-cvslog] Changelog: update

2021-02-20 Thread Michael Niedermayer
ffmpeg | branch: release/4.3 | Michael Niedermayer | Sat Feb 20 14:22:23 2021 +0100| [f719f869907764e6412a6af6e178c46e5f915d25] | committer: Michael Niedermayer Changelog: update Signed-off-by: Michael Niedermayer >

[FFmpeg-cvslog] avcodec/hapdec: Change compressed_offset to unsigned 32bit

2021-02-20 Thread Michael Niedermayer
ffmpeg | branch: release/4.3 | Michael Niedermayer | Fri Feb 19 21:16:25 2021 +0100| [a3d147899ccd098bd74cd906483769b6706f5bd2] | committer: Michael Niedermayer avcodec/hapdec: Change compressed_offset to unsigned 32bit Fixes: out of array access Fixes:

[FFmpeg-cvslog] avformat/rmdec: Check codec_length without overflow

2021-02-20 Thread Michael Niedermayer
ffmpeg | branch: release/4.3 | Michael Niedermayer | Mon Feb 15 20:52:17 2021 +0100| [aff56aa499706f836f9d609a9c7c98ef452f7a8b] | committer: Michael Niedermayer avformat/rmdec: Check codec_length without overflow Fixes: signed integer overflow: 2147483647 + 64 cannot be represented in type

[FFmpeg-cvslog] avformat/mov: Check element count in mov_metadata_hmmt()

2021-02-20 Thread Michael Niedermayer
ffmpeg | branch: release/4.3 | Michael Niedermayer | Mon Feb 15 20:41:31 2021 +0100| [959d2eb7c225e027cdabf27eb3afa7a6172acac0] | committer: Michael Niedermayer avformat/mov: Check element count in mov_metadata_hmmt() Fixes: Timeout Fixes:

[FFmpeg-cvslog] avcodec/vp8: Move end check into MB loop in vp78_decode_mv_mb_modes()

2021-02-20 Thread Michael Niedermayer
ffmpeg | branch: release/4.3 | Michael Niedermayer | Mon Feb 15 17:13:34 2021 +0100| [c4ae8618f46e1c2909ae2f88ab5ef7995278cf75] | committer: Michael Niedermayer avcodec/vp8: Move end check into MB loop in vp78_decode_mv_mb_modes() Fixes: Timeout (long -> 5sec) Fixes:

[FFmpeg-cvslog] avcodec/fits: Check gcount and pcount being non negative

2021-02-20 Thread Michael Niedermayer
ffmpeg | branch: release/4.3 | Michael Niedermayer | Tue Feb 2 19:28:15 2021 +0100| [2d155dcb7eae50a448c71af9c2324eafd47a98f5] | committer: Michael Niedermayer avcodec/fits: Check gcount and pcount being non negative Fixes: signed integer overflow: 9223372036854775807 - -30069403896 cannot

[FFmpeg-cvslog] avformat/r3d: Check samples before computing duration

2021-02-20 Thread Michael Niedermayer
ffmpeg | branch: release/4.3 | Michael Niedermayer | Wed Feb 10 23:21:53 2021 +0100| [32454c40fa657b431010d35a282276cea2389a2b] | committer: Michael Niedermayer avformat/r3d: Check samples before computing duration Fixes: signed integer overflow: -4611686024827895807 + -4611686016279904256

[FFmpeg-cvslog] avcodec/pnm_parser: Check av_image_get_buffer_size() for failure

2021-02-20 Thread Michael Niedermayer
ffmpeg | branch: release/4.3 | Michael Niedermayer | Wed Feb 10 22:28:20 2021 +0100| [12b329a51d1ab36e06d5cb42527a52b62eb52b06] | committer: Michael Niedermayer avcodec/pnm_parser: Check av_image_get_buffer_size() for failure Fixes: out of array access Fixes:

[FFmpeg-cvslog] avformat/nutdec: Check timebase count against main header length

2021-02-20 Thread Michael Niedermayer
ffmpeg | branch: release/4.3 | Michael Niedermayer | Sat Dec 19 00:00:40 2020 +0100| [a4bb9b5aada7d78c7169d3ce3932494e609bceb4] | committer: Michael Niedermayer avformat/nutdec: Check timebase count against main header length Fixes: Timeout (long -> 3ms) Fixes:

[FFmpeg-cvslog] avformat/electronicarts: Clear partial_packet on error

2021-02-20 Thread Michael Niedermayer
ffmpeg | branch: release/4.3 | Michael Niedermayer | Thu Feb 11 22:40:21 2021 +0100| [19312b8372557c4be1588279f185ead9b7845fe8] | committer: Michael Niedermayer avformat/electronicarts: Clear partial_packet on error Fixes: Infinite loop Fixes:

[FFmpeg-cvslog] avformat/wavdec: Consider AV_INPUT_BUFFER_PADDING_SIZE in set_spdif()

2021-02-20 Thread Michael Niedermayer
ffmpeg | branch: release/4.3 | Michael Niedermayer | Tue Nov 24 00:22:39 2020 +0100| [8a88150ffcf4dd39e65d97811fcd6269f0306eb7] | committer: Michael Niedermayer avformat/wavdec: Consider AV_INPUT_BUFFER_PADDING_SIZE in set_spdif() The buffer is read by using the bit reader Fixes: out of array

[FFmpeg-cvslog] avformat/rmdec: Check remaining space in debug av_log() loop

2021-02-20 Thread Michael Niedermayer
ffmpeg | branch: release/4.3 | Michael Niedermayer | Fri Oct 30 22:04:37 2020 +0100| [b81c4dd4f9c0eb5127b7dcbe862ea148958056de] | committer: Michael Niedermayer avformat/rmdec: Check remaining space in debug av_log() loop Fixes: Timeout (long -> 2 ms) Fixes:

[FFmpeg-cvslog] avformat/flvdec: Treat high ts byte as unsigned

2021-02-20 Thread Michael Niedermayer
ffmpeg | branch: release/4.3 | Michael Niedermayer | Mon Nov 23 21:42:23 2020 +0100| [73bc98119c35c30eb4f0c52193c8e6c9947a024e] | committer: Michael Niedermayer avformat/flvdec: Treat high ts byte as unsigned Fixes: left shift of 255 by 24 places cannot be represented in type 'int' Fixes:

[FFmpeg-cvslog] avformat/samidec: Sanity check pts

2021-02-20 Thread Michael Niedermayer
ffmpeg | branch: release/4.3 | Michael Niedermayer | Sun Jan 31 17:00:38 2021 +0100| [4e08ecb7a4b8bff71b2c4af4e8145defae526285] | committer: Michael Niedermayer avformat/samidec: Sanity check pts Fixes: signed integer overflow: 0 - -9223372036854775808 cannot be represented in type 'long'

[FFmpeg-cvslog] avcodec/jpeg2000dec: Check atom_size in jp2_find_codestream()

2021-02-20 Thread Michael Niedermayer
ffmpeg | branch: release/4.3 | Michael Niedermayer | Sun Jan 31 16:54:06 2021 +0100| [186df3419c0a2e9b966333b39aa806e1df0afd5d] | committer: Michael Niedermayer avcodec/jpeg2000dec: Check atom_size in jp2_find_codestream() Fixes: Infinite loop Fixes:

[FFmpeg-cvslog] avformat/avidec: Use 64bit in get_duration()

2021-02-20 Thread Michael Niedermayer
ffmpeg | branch: release/4.3 | Michael Niedermayer | Sun Jan 31 16:30:59 2021 +0100| [fc22600d5c59b196b4d577d4dc4c675ab5f95b48] | committer: Michael Niedermayer avformat/avidec: Use 64bit in get_duration() Fixes: signed integer overflow: 2147483424 + 8224 cannot be represented in type 'int'

[FFmpeg-cvslog] avformat/mov: Check for duplicate st3d

2021-02-20 Thread Michael Niedermayer
ffmpeg | branch: release/4.3 | Michael Niedermayer | Sun Jan 31 16:28:08 2021 +0100| [6112b1b6e444bbeb6a683b0893a41091492e146c] | committer: Michael Niedermayer avformat/mov: Check for duplicate st3d Fixes: memleak Fixes:

[FFmpeg-cvslog] avformat/mvdec: Check for EOF in read_index()

2021-02-20 Thread Michael Niedermayer
ffmpeg | branch: release/4.3 | Michael Niedermayer | Sun Jan 31 16:19:42 2021 +0100| [ff6a6b94174ecda019d6cbeb07cdce4891db38dd] | committer: Michael Niedermayer avformat/mvdec: Check for EOF in read_index() Fixes: Timeout Fixes:

[FFmpeg-cvslog] avcodec/jpeglsdec: Fix k=16 in ls_get_code_regular()

2021-02-20 Thread Michael Niedermayer
ffmpeg | branch: release/4.3 | Michael Niedermayer | Sat Jan 30 19:37:52 2021 +0100| [4a4f4cc814f31ad46db847a45dd9b4142bc7b30f] | committer: Michael Niedermayer avcodec/jpeglsdec: Fix k=16 in ls_get_code_regular() Fixes: Timeout Fixes: left shift of 33046 by 16 places cannot be represented in

[FFmpeg-cvslog] avformat/id3v2: Check the return from avio_get_str()

2021-02-20 Thread Michael Niedermayer
ffmpeg | branch: release/4.3 | Michael Niedermayer | Sun Jan 31 16:14:03 2021 +0100| [499970980f88c62baf69feb060529d7a1534f25f] | committer: Michael Niedermayer avformat/id3v2: Check the return from avio_get_str() Fixes: out of array access Fixes:

[FFmpeg-cvslog] avcodec/hevc_sei: Check payload size in decode_nal_sei_message()

2021-02-20 Thread Michael Niedermayer
ffmpeg | branch: release/4.3 | Michael Niedermayer | Sun Jan 31 14:59:27 2021 +0100| [fc0453d3e4e04cad2d71dc19489abdfb9a39c66f] | committer: Michael Niedermayer avcodec/hevc_sei: Check payload size in decode_nal_sei_message() Fixes: out of array access Fixes:

[FFmpeg-cvslog] avformat/3dostr: Check sample_rate

2021-02-20 Thread Michael Niedermayer
ffmpeg | branch: release/4.3 | Michael Niedermayer | Mon Feb 8 14:29:02 2021 +0100| [81735671c27c9d1aa9afc22f8faa582176ef4869] | committer: Michael Niedermayer avformat/3dostr: Check sample_rate Fixes: signed integer overflow: -1268324762623155200 * 8 cannot be represented in type 'long'

[FFmpeg-cvslog] libavutil/eval: Remove CONFIG_TRAPV special handling

2021-02-20 Thread Michael Niedermayer
ffmpeg | branch: release/4.3 | Michael Niedermayer | Sun Jan 31 16:22:53 2021 +0100| [aaa74324ca708587580b7783ac7ebfbe1a97dec5] | committer: Michael Niedermayer libavutil/eval: Remove CONFIG_TRAPV special handling Fixes: division by zero Fixes:

[FFmpeg-cvslog] avformat/wtvdec: Check len in parse_chunks() to avoid overflow

2021-02-20 Thread Michael Niedermayer
ffmpeg | branch: release/4.3 | Michael Niedermayer | Mon Feb 8 14:29:01 2021 +0100| [f678e8196c32c4678f942bf8d8f928a8aed0eed7] | committer: Michael Niedermayer avformat/wtvdec: Check len in parse_chunks() to avoid overflow Fixes: signed integer overflow: 2147483647 + 7 cannot be represented

[FFmpeg-cvslog] avformat/4xm: Make audio_frame_count 64bit

2021-02-20 Thread Michael Niedermayer
ffmpeg | branch: release/4.3 | Michael Niedermayer | Sun Nov 22 20:41:56 2020 +0100| [8373b3baa0eda8b8f3b51e3a025a690536c40762] | committer: Michael Niedermayer avformat/4xm: Make audio_frame_count 64bit Fixes: signed integer overflow: 2099257366 * 2 cannot be represented in type 'int'

[FFmpeg-cvslog] avformat/asfdec_f: Add an additional check for the extradata size

2021-02-20 Thread Michael Niedermayer
ffmpeg | branch: release/4.3 | Michael Niedermayer | Sun Feb 7 21:50:03 2021 +0100| [a5f1321f81c9940007c3be974c927302ad416090] | committer: Michael Niedermayer avformat/asfdec_f: Add an additional check for the extradata size Fixes: OOM Fixes:

[FFmpeg-cvslog] avformat/mov: Use av_mul_q() to avoid integer overflows

2021-02-20 Thread Michael Niedermayer
ffmpeg | branch: release/4.3 | Michael Niedermayer | Sun Nov 22 19:13:01 2020 +0100| [b368f9cc8de7f29962d87e3dcb492fbbcc3b5d43] | committer: Michael Niedermayer avformat/mov: Use av_mul_q() to avoid integer overflows Fixes: signed integer overflow: 538976288 * 538976288 cannot be represented

[FFmpeg-cvslog] avcodec/vp9dsp_template: Fix integer overflows in itxfm_wrapper

2021-02-20 Thread Michael Niedermayer
ffmpeg | branch: release/4.3 | Michael Niedermayer | Sun Nov 22 17:55:12 2020 +0100| [ad7c1ed262fb2faf13ac6a1b23136fd85606d75d] | committer: Michael Niedermayer avcodec/vp9dsp_template: Fix integer overflows in itxfm_wrapper Fixes: signed integer overflow: 2147483641 + 32 cannot be

[FFmpeg-cvslog] avcodec/mxpegdec: fix SOF counting

2021-02-20 Thread Michael Niedermayer
ffmpeg | branch: release/4.3 | Michael Niedermayer | Thu Dec 3 00:31:07 2020 +0100| [506406b8034b782d0ef93ba50dfe1b6386471290] | committer: Michael Niedermayer avcodec/mxpegdec: fix SOF counting Fixes: Timeout (>10sec -> 15ms) Fixes:

[FFmpeg-cvslog] avformat/rmdec: Reorder operations to avoid overflow

2021-02-20 Thread Michael Niedermayer
ffmpeg | branch: release/4.3 | Michael Niedermayer | Thu Dec 3 00:54:46 2020 +0100| [9797f8dba3424c893bfaae72936f1c1def8d9205] | committer: Michael Niedermayer avformat/rmdec: Reorder operations to avoid overflow Fixes: signed integer overflow: -2147483648 - 14 cannot be represented in type

[FFmpeg-cvslog] avcodec/rscc: Check inflated_buf size whan it is used

2021-02-20 Thread Michael Niedermayer
ffmpeg | branch: release/4.3 | Michael Niedermayer | Sun Nov 22 00:31:47 2020 +0100| [77f3b32708ffa5ad7a95a8623eabd6f61568de08] | committer: Michael Niedermayer avcodec/rscc: Check inflated_buf size whan it is used Fixes: out of array access Fixes:

[FFmpeg-cvslog] avformat/mvdec: Sanity check SAMPLE_WIDTH

2021-02-20 Thread Michael Niedermayer
ffmpeg | branch: release/4.3 | Michael Niedermayer | Tue Feb 2 20:47:10 2021 +0100| [1563042dc3385d0fe6d53a09cf8844a62b7d94bb] | committer: Michael Niedermayer avformat/mvdec: Sanity check SAMPLE_WIDTH Fixes: signed integer overflow: 9 * 8 cannot be represented in type 'int' Fixes:

[FFmpeg-cvslog] avcodec: add Simbiosis IMX video decoder

2021-02-20 Thread Paul B Mahol
ffmpeg | branch: master | Paul B Mahol | Wed Feb 17 17:32:57 2021 +0100| [8651bf8a2ed120bfdf81b4c498b0c2452de54b4e] | committer: Paul B Mahol avcodec: add Simbiosis IMX video decoder > http://git.videolan.org/gitweb.cgi/ffmpeg.git/?a=commit;h=8651bf8a2ed120bfdf81b4c498b0c2452de54b4e ---

[FFmpeg-cvslog] avformat: add Simbiosis IMX demuxer

2021-02-20 Thread Paul B Mahol
ffmpeg | branch: master | Paul B Mahol | Wed Feb 17 17:19:55 2021 +0100| [51a9f487ae2a12fa51db916315c88e6f38adca15] | committer: Paul B Mahol avformat: add Simbiosis IMX demuxer > http://git.videolan.org/gitweb.cgi/ffmpeg.git/?a=commit;h=51a9f487ae2a12fa51db916315c88e6f38adca15 --- Changelog

[FFmpeg-cvslog] avcodec/cpia: Mark decoder as init-threadsafe

2021-02-20 Thread Andreas Rheinhardt
ffmpeg | branch: master | Andreas Rheinhardt | Mon Nov 30 13:59:27 2020 +0100| [5a4f0d9b94e1f9b927a5468ac441ceb515e99fcd] | committer: Andreas Rheinhardt avcodec/cpia: Mark decoder as init-threadsafe Reviewed-by: Stephan Hilb Signed-off-by: Andreas Rheinhardt >

[FFmpeg-cvslog] avcodec/ac3tab: Move ff_ac3_enc_channel_map to its only user

2021-02-20 Thread Andreas Rheinhardt
ffmpeg | branch: master | Andreas Rheinhardt | Sat Feb 20 04:30:30 2021 +0100| [d0d96674ec647a6b6b08bbf339e6cb995c780e6c] | committer: Andreas Rheinhardt avcodec/ac3tab: Move ff_ac3_enc_channel_map to its only user and make it static. Reviewed-by: Lynne Signed-off-by: Andreas Rheinhardt >

[FFmpeg-cvslog] avcodec/dirac_vlc: Make ff_dirac_golomb_lut static

2021-02-20 Thread Andreas Rheinhardt
ffmpeg | branch: master | Andreas Rheinhardt | Sat Feb 20 05:12:21 2021 +0100| [980b5c3bb5ffc94644d4e82f5bf98e5b83f932d7] | committer: Andreas Rheinhardt avcodec/dirac_vlc: Make ff_dirac_golomb_lut static Only used here. Reviewed-by: Lynne Signed-off-by: Andreas Rheinhardt >

[FFmpeg-cvslog] avcodec/hapdec: Change compressed_offset to unsigned 32bit

2021-02-20 Thread Michael Niedermayer
ffmpeg | branch: master | Michael Niedermayer | Fri Feb 19 21:16:25 2021 +0100| [89fe1935b18621af06587c76bcde6adcdc8f2249] | committer: Michael Niedermayer avcodec/hapdec: Change compressed_offset to unsigned 32bit Fixes: out of array access Fixes: